# Service Accounts: String Extraction

The `extract-i18n` script pulls translatable strings from all Bramblewick repos and pushes them to the Glossa service. It runs under the `i18n-extractor` service account. Do not run it under your personal account; Glossa rate-limits individual users aggressively. The account has write access to the staging catalog only. Set the token in your shell before invoking the script. The current staging token is below.

API key for kahap-kafog: zpat15_6qzxZ7YR8aDwjmp

**Q: A customer's export failed — how do we retry it?**

Failed exports in Corvette Ledger stay in the dead-letter list for 72 hours. Open the export record, confirm the failure reason isn't a quota issue, and click Retry. One retry per ticket; escalate to the Marlow team if it fails twice. Retries for enterprise accounts run through the secure export runner, which must be unlocked at the start of each shift. Unlock it from the support console using the recovery passphrase printed below.

strongbox words: oliael-gilax-lamael

Handover — Pilot Churn

Handing over the Saffron Gate pilot at Derrow Logistics. Churn hit 18% in month three, concentrated in the Avelor cohort. Root cause: onboarding friction, not pricing. Jonas ran exit interviews; notes in the shared folder. Retention fixes ship next sprint. Watch the renewal window closely. Confidential planning note for department heads follows.

management briefing: Headcount on the Belix team goes from 60 to 93 by the end of November. Gross margin on Belix came in at 23 percent against a plan of 47 percent.